Militants trapped in Jamia Masjid Panzan Budgam: Clashes erupt around encounter site

INS Correspondent by INS Correspondent
September 27, 2018
A A
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sappTelegramEmail

Clashes have erupted around the gunfight site in Panzan Budgam where militants are holed up in a mosque.
Police officer, who is part of the operation, said that stone pelting by large crowds is happening around the perimeters of the gunfight sight.
He said that they believe two to three militants have taken shelter inside a mosque where they were zeroed in by the government forces.
“Maximum restraint is being observed as its mosque and a strategy is being devised to flush out militants from the mosque while lowest possible damage to the place,” he said.
“It’s a sensitive operation,” he said.
Local sources said that a large number of people from nearby villages have surrounded the area and are resorting to stone pelting on the forces.
“Clashes between protesters and forces are going on,” locals said.
Police resorted to tear gas shelling to disperse the protesters who are continuously regrouping and stone pelting forces.
